Summary:The invention relates to a breeding technology in the field of crops, and in particular relates to a method for cultivating high-yield maize wheat by carrying out distant asexual propagation on maize and wheat. Wheat is one of three major grain crops in China, and increase of the yield of the wheat is the current significant subject of the field of grain crops. According to the invention, an asexual hybridization manner is adopted, a high-yield maize crop is taken as stock, the wheat is taken as a scion, and distant asexual propagation is carried out, so that the high-yield characteristic of the maize is transferred onto the wheat, and the wheat also becomes a high-yield crop; the difficulty of the technology consists in that the maize and the wheat are plants in the same family but different genera, survival is difficult after grafting, and a successful precedent does not exist at home and abroad; in the method provided by the invention, embryos of the maize and wheat are grafted, due to a period with the st
